Is there a way to create a View Only permission for Analysis Workspace? Don't want users to create any new projects?

@nrana You would not be able to restrict users from creating new projects, basic access to adobe analytics, would give "create project" option in workspace. 

However, you can restrict the users from the having specific accesses and how they can use the solution

@nrana  If you want some users not to edit the project shared with them than you can share those projects in 'Can View' mode with them as shown in below screenshot. But there is no such permission that will restrict the users from creating a new workspace project.
